Default Apps is a tool will help you easily set or clear default applications for various categories and file types.Features ->
* Find the default app for a particular category or file type
* See all the apps that have been set up as Default
* Navigate directly to the app setting screen to clear defaults
* Set a new default for a particular category or file type
* See all the apps available for a particular category
* Intuitive and simple design

Q: What is an APK File?
A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.
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?
A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
